A brief anecdote about how people throughout history have projected human-level intelligence onto new technologies. The example given is Babbage's Difference Engine, which caused public anxiety about machine intelligence rivaling humans — drawing a parallel to modern AGI fears. The humor lies in recognizing this pattern repeating across eras, from steam engines to mechanical calculators.
